设计适合不同设备的界面
关键词:
小程序开发,App开发,爬虫公司,厦门爬虫科技,厦门App开发,厦门小程序开发,微信小程序开发,厦门小程序定制,App软件开发,手机App制作,App开发公司
在设备多样化的今天,为了确保用户能在各种设备上获得良好的体验,设计适合不同设备的界面已成为应用开发中至关重要的一环。从智能手机到平板电脑,再到桌面计算机,每种设备都有其独特的用户交互方式和界面需求。以下是一些策略和最佳实践,以帮助开发者设计能够适配多种设备的灵活用户界面。
1. 响应式设计
响应式设计是适配不同设备尺寸和分辨率的关键。通过使用流体网格和灵活布局,确保界面元素能够根据屏幕大小自动调整。CSS媒体查询使开发者可以定义不同设备上的样式规则,从而保持界面的连贯性和美观。
2. 优先移动设计
优先移动设计是一种从移动设备着手,再向更大屏幕扩展的设计策略。这种方法确保应用在较小屏幕上提供核心功能和内容,然后在大屏幕设备上添加更多功能和详细信息。通过优先移动的方法,保证用户在移动环境中能获得最佳体验。
3. 灵活的图像和媒体
确保媒体元素能够适应不同的设备和带宽条件。采用响应式图片技术,通过 srcset 属性指定不同分辨率的图像,或者使用矢量图像(如SVG)来确保在任何设备上显示清晰的视觉效果。优化图像加载以节省流量和提高加载速度。
4. 简化导航结构
设计清晰易懂的导航结构有助于提高用户效率。无论设备大小,用户都应能快速找到所需的信息。移动设备上使用汉堡菜单或底部导航栏,桌面版则可以采用横向导航条,确保用户能顺利导航并享受一致的体验。
5. 多设备交互测试
在多种设备上进行交互测试,确保界面的响应性和功能性。利用设备模拟器和真实设备测试结合的方法,识别并修复各种交互问题,这样能确保用户在所有设备上都能流畅使用应用。
6. 精细化的输入设计
不同设备可能涉及到不同的输入方式(如触控、鼠标、键盘)。界面设计应考虑到这些差异,确保所有用户能轻松完成输入操作。触控设备应特别注意按钮的大小及间距,以防止误触。
7. 动态调整和适应
开发者应根据用户的行为和设备特性,动态调整应用界面和内容展示。例如,提供根据时间或用户行为自动调整的主题和布局,让用户感到界面对环境变化具有适应性。
8. 保持视觉一致性
确保应用在多设备访问时保持一致的品牌和视觉风格。这种一致性带给用户熟悉感和信任感。不论是颜色、字体还是图标设计,都应在不同设备上保持一致,这对保持品牌形象至关重要。
设计适合不同设备的界面需要响应式设计、优先移动策略、灵活图像处理、简化导航、多设备交互测试、精细输入设计、动态调整和视觉一致性等方面的综合考量。通过这些策略,开发者可以创建满足各种用户需求的应用,使用户在不同设备上都能获得最佳体验,并为应用在市场中取得成功奠定基础。随着设备的多样化发展,适应性强的设计将成为应用竞争的重要优势。